Understanding the Nike Zoom Vapor 9.5 Tour Lineage:
Before diving into the specifics of the Sandplatz version, it's crucial to understand the shoe's place within Nike's broader tennis footwear lineup. The Nike Zoom Vapor series represents the brand's flagship performance line, prioritizing speed, agility, and responsiveness for players who demand the utmost from their footwear. The "Tour" designation signifies a shoe designed for the rigors of professional-level tennis, offering enhanced durability and support compared to lighter, more recreational models. The 9.5 iteration represents a refinement and evolution of previous versions, incorporating feedback from professional players and advancements in Nike's technology. The "nikecourt" prefix simply reflects Nike's current branding strategy for its tennis-specific footwear.
Key Features of the NikeCourt Zoom Vapor Tour 9.5 Sandplatz Herren:
The NikeCourt Zoom Vapor Tour 9.5 Sandplatz Herren (men's clay court version) is engineered specifically for the unique demands of clay court play. This means several key features are tailored to provide optimal grip, stability, and comfort on the slower, more abrasive surface:
* Outsole: The outsole is the most critical difference between the Sandplatz version and those designed for hard courts. Instead of a herringbone pattern typically found on hard court shoes, the Sandplatz version features a modified pattern optimized for clay. This pattern provides superior grip on the loose, sliding surface of clay, minimizing slippage and maximizing traction during quick changes of direction. The rubber compound itself is also likely formulated for enhanced durability on clay, resisting wear and tear from the abrasive surface.
* Midsole: The midsole incorporates Nike's renowned Zoom Air cushioning technology. This system utilizes pressurized air units strategically placed within the midsole to provide responsive cushioning and impact protection. For the Vapor 9.5, the Zoom Air units are designed to deliver a low-profile, responsive feel, allowing for a closer connection to the court and enhanced court feel. This is particularly important on clay, where precise footwork and court awareness are paramount.
* Upper: The upper is typically constructed from lightweight, breathable materials designed to provide a supportive and comfortable fit. Common materials include mesh and synthetic overlays. The overlays provide added durability and support in high-wear areas, while the mesh enhances breathability to keep feet cool and dry during intense matches. The fit is generally described as snug and supportive, offering a secure feel without being restrictive. The tongue and collar are usually padded for comfort, reducing pressure points and enhancing overall comfort.
